summaryrefslogtreecommitdiff
path: root/cmake/InstallAndPackage.cmake
diff options
context:
space:
mode:
authorglx22 <glx@openttd.org>2020-06-07 04:34:50 +0200
committerCharles Pigott <charlespigott@googlemail.com>2020-06-08 09:49:26 +0100
commit3d766775948fefa9ffe6e564dce844b24e2f11e0 (patch)
treeca45a86ac04eaf23f0eecf7c97111e2067c3aebd /cmake/InstallAndPackage.cmake
parentf51e66f697e2956d57671afd90a57ca932356756 (diff)
downloadopenttd-3d766775948fefa9ffe6e564dce844b24e2f11e0.tar.xz
Fix: Generate windows installer only for stable releases
Diffstat (limited to 'cmake/InstallAndPackage.cmake')
-rw-r--r--cmake/InstallAndPackage.cmake7
1 files changed, 5 insertions, 2 deletions
diff --git a/cmake/InstallAndPackage.cmake b/cmake/InstallAndPackage.cmake
index 1994c0708..1cc539d2d 100644
--- a/cmake/InstallAndPackage.cmake
+++ b/cmake/InstallAndPackage.cmake
@@ -86,8 +86,11 @@ if (APPLE)
set(CPACK_PACKAGE_FILE_NAME "openttd-#CPACK_PACKAGE_VERSION#-macosx")
elseif (WIN32)
- set(CPACK_GENERATOR "ZIP;NSIS")
- include(PackageNSIS)
+ set(CPACK_GENERATOR "ZIP")
+ if (OPTION_USE_NSIS)
+ list(APPEND CPACK_GENERATOR "NSIS")
+ include(PackageNSIS)
+ endif (OPTION_USE_NSIS)
set(CPACK_PACKAGE_FILE_NAME "openttd-#CPACK_PACKAGE_VERSION#-windows-${CPACK_SYSTEM_NAME}")
elseif (UNIX)